Ive seen a lot of sp's which didn't have frame numbers as they've been built from 'unnumbered' yamaha race frames. Mine has a a frame number thats 5 or so digits long and a japanese character but has been road reg'd and v5'd. Fowlers always faff around when your trying to buy parts as 'its not on my computer'. joy.
the sp carb are often parted back in the day from the race bike as these were worth money to a racer but other than pure pose value (what you can't see) they don't in all honesty add much to a road bike. More importantly, the original flats are bloody expensive to refurb as the seals are all out of stock. The rubbers are also made of unobtainium.
having said all that I'm looking for another set of flats for mine, so if anyone knows of any.... (I let the last lot go with my 6 - but they did need a refurb...)
